Whittemore-Prescott came into Friday's match looking for another win against Hillman, but Eddie Prue wouldn't allow it. The Tigers blew past the Cardinals 40-14 on Friday thanks in part to Prue, who rushed for 136 yards and three scores on only 13 carries, and also picked up 162 receiving yards and a pair of touchdowns. He also put in work on the defensive side of the ball, forcing one fumble and making 12 total tackles.

The win (which was Hillman's third in a row) raised their record to 3-0. Those victories came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they've averaged 37.3 points this season. As for Whittemore-Prescott, they now have a losing record of 1-2.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Hillman will square off against Baldwin at 6:00 p.m. on Saturday. As for Whittemore-Prescott, they will head out to face off against Rogers City at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. The game will give the Cardinals their first taste of in-conference action this season.
